What partially hydrolyzed guar gum do you use, and where is it sourced?

Chris Kresser: We often will recommend the Healthy Origins. It uses Sunfiber, which is like a brand that patented trademark of partially hydrolyzed guar gum. I’m not remembering off the top of my head what Sunfiber is sourced from. I know we’ve had a couple of patients look into that. Obviously, the original source is the guar plant seed, but I don’t know if you’re asking does it have any other fillers, other starches or things like that. I don’t think so because it just has a single ingredient on the list, but you could call them up and find out.
